Abstract
1,266,662. Hydraulic turbines. HOLLYMATIC CORP. June 29, 1970 [Nov.13, 1969], No.31399/70. Heading F1T. In a hydraulic turbine plant steam from a generator 30 passes via a valve C and pipe 33 to a first container 23 causing liquid, e.g. water, in the latter to be forced through pipe 24, valve A, hollow shaft 17, and the interior of rotor 13 to issue through tangential nozzles 14 and drive the rotor, The latter is enclosed within a casing 35 having inclined baffles 11 on its interior surface which direct the liquid thrown out from nozzles 14 towards a drain hole 12 in the bottom of the casing. The liquid passing through hole 12 flows under gravity via valve B and pipes 27, 37 to second and third containers 26, 36 respectively. When all the liquid has been forced out of container 23 valve A, B and C are simultaneously operated so that steam pressure is directed via pipe 41 to container 26 so as to force liquid through pipe 39 to drive the rotor 13 whilst the drain liquid is directed through pipes 38, 37 to containers 23, 36 respectively. When container 36 is empty the valves are again operated so that liquid under steam pressure is forced from container 36. Thus a continuous supply of liquid to drive rotor 13 is maintained. Power is taken-off from the rotor via gearing 20, 21 and shaft 22.
